Runbook: flaky integration tests on Pavewire (payments). Heads up — the Ledgeroo suite fails intermittently when the sandbox gateway cold-starts, so always run the warmup target first. If you still see timeouts, bump the retry window before blaming your branch; it's usually the gateway, not you. Don't touch the mock clock settings, that's a rabbit hole. When you spin up a local instance, it needs these settings applied exactly as shown below.

config for yahof-tajop:
zorath:
  pin: 7493
  metrics_host: metrics.zorath.tolvaqsys.internal
  tenant: praiel
  seal: seal_fd9cd4f1

Changelog, for the release manager's review: LedgerLark 5.1 changes export defaults so timestamps render in the workspace timezone rather than UTC. Scheduled exports created before this release keep UTC unless re-saved. Please confirm the rollout order with the docs team, since samples need regeneration. The new default configuration values are listed below.

service settings:
FRAMIR_LOG_LEVEL=debug
FRAMIR_METRICS_HOST=metrics.framir.tolvaqcorp.corp
FRAMIR_POOL_SIZE=16

Q: What do I need to unlock the migration vault when moving the Lanternforge build to the hermetic Stonemill system?

A: Access to the vault requires the migration recovery passphrase, issued once per contractor cohort. Do not store it in the repository or any build script. For your convenience, the current passphrase is reproduced directly below.

vault phrase of yaduf-yajop = lamath-kelix-aldion-zorius-ulaox-eliax-gorox-norok-fenael-fenath-julael-pelius-belius-druion